    • Isaiah Likely becoming ‘chess piece’ for Ravens
      Isaiah Likely said he’s focused on becoming a “chess piece” for the Ravens this season.

      Advice: The Ravens hope to get Likely on the field more in 2024. The third-year tight end said that it’s possible we see him line up “in the slot, in-line, in the backfield” or “split out wide” by himself. After the Ravens lost Mark Andrews in Week 11 of last season, Likely stepped up to catch 21-of-28 targets for 322 yards and five touchdowns over the final five regular-season contests. He was the overall TE5 in fantasy points per game over that six-game stretch. He’s caught 66 passes for 784 yards and eight touchdowns in his career and is one of just a handful of backup tight ends who could have good fantasy value this season. Going in the late double-digit rounds, Likely is worth a dart throw in best ball leagues but shouldn’t be counted on in redraft leagues as long as Andrews stays healthy. Rotoworld Monday, 11:04 am

    • Impresses throughout OTAs
      Likely was one of Baltimore's standouts during spring practices, according to Jeff Zrebiec of The Athletic.

      Advice: With Rashod Bateman positioned as their No. 2 WR and Nelson Agholor the No. 3, the Ravens may often prefer passing from two-TE formations using Likely and Mark Andrews together. Even if that's the case, Likely will have a hard time drawing enough targets to be a fantasy starter when Andrews is healthy, especially because Baltimore also has FB Patrick Ricard taking some skill-position snaps. Likely caught nine passes through his first 11 games last year before exploding for a 21-322-5 receiving line over the final six weeks of the regular season (28 targets) while Andrews was out with a leg/ankle injury. If nothing else, Likely should be a functional fantasy starter in the event Andrews misses games again. Rotowire.com Saturday, 12:28 pm
